Output 411037d420b63b48281e06f8fba16ed7ab4d82d9a15707f0ace617ce41d03e37:3

value
337566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90146be696efbc1df666f63932b7167858564ec2 OP_EQUAL
address
3Epqh5RmXfBAhfTmNNVgycaz2f88xBcrLo
transaction
411037d420b63b48281e06f8fba16ed7ab4d82d9a15707f0ace617ce41d03e37
spent
true